Top 3 Must-Visit Attractions Near Eden’s Edge Lodge
While staying at Eden’s Edge Lodge, take advantage of its prime location near some of the Tasman Region’s most stunning attractions:
1. Abel Tasman National Park (~30 min drive)
Renowned for its golden beaches, turquoise waters, and lush forests, Abel Tasman National Park is a paradise for hikers, kayakers, and wildlife lovers. The park offers scenic coastal walks, boat tours, and seal-spotting opportunities. Eden’s Edge Lodge provides easy access via Motueka’s shuttle services, or guests can drive (~30 km) to Marahau, the main gateway to the park.
2. Kaiteriteri Beach (~15 min drive)
Just a short drive from the lodge, Kaiteriteri Beach is famous for its golden sands and crystal-clear waters—perfect for swimming, paddleboarding, or simply soaking up the sun. The beach is also a starting point for Abel Tasman boat tours, making it a convenient stop before or after exploring the national park.
3. Harwoods Hole (~45 min drive)
For thrill-seekers, Harwoods Hole is a dramatic limestone sinkhole and one of New Zealand’s deepest caverns. Located in Kahurangi National Park, this natural wonder offers spectacular hiking trails leading to breathtaking viewpoints. Since public transport is limited, renting a car or joining a guided tour is recommended.
